Output d6da5513594762f1b3d981ed74281ad91e17d498e2c01de94d4f9698ab81682c:12

value
8009947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 574e0706738b1abe246c120f08836919b38af0c7 OP_EQUAL
address
39eeBg63Apeb7AEDFy3dZJnMKPbyZNPGot
transaction
d6da5513594762f1b3d981ed74281ad91e17d498e2c01de94d4f9698ab81682c
confirmations
300776
spent
true